> I used Mandrake Control Center 2.0 to install my Hauppauge bt 878
> selecting it and selecting NTSC for TV Norm and clicke "OK". Next it
> looks like it is scanning for channels with XawTV and then it close.
> So When I go open XawTV, it only shows 1 channel. The tv norm is set
> to PAL and the frequency set to europ-west. There has to be something
> that I am doing wrong. Thanks for the help
>
I don't know much about Mandrake, but here is what you can do to get
xawtv up and running for you:
open a term, make sure you are in your home directory and run this:
scantv -o .xawtv
It should ask you for your frequency table (usually us-cable) and also
ask you to choose NTSC, then it will scan the channels and write the
.xawtv file to your home directory. Then, when you open xawtv it will
source that file and you should have access to all of your stations.
